
Celebrate Christmas at Portsmouth Cathedral with services, concerts and events throughout the season.
During Advent and Christmas we invite you to share in worship and gatherings that capture the true spirit of the season. From quiet prayer to the sound of carols, Portsmouth Cathedral offers a place for all to experience hope, joy and community.
Our worship is at the heart of the season, with much-loved services such as Advent and Christmas carols, Midnight Mass, and the Christmas Day Eucharist. Selected services will be live-streamed, making it possible for those unable to attend in person to share in the Cathedral’s celebration.
Christmas at the Cathedral also brings a rich programme of concerts and events. Candlelight concerts range from an Adele tribute to the family-friendly Enchanted with songs from beloved films, and Christmas – The Candlelight Concertwith festive favourites. The Royal Marines Association Band return with 100% Christmas, joined by the Portsmouth Grammar School Brass Band and Choir. Elsewhere the season features the elegance of Strauss and Tchaikovsky in the Viennese Spectacular, folk harmonies in the Future Folk Christmas Sessions, and family favourites such as The Snowman Live in Concert and Interstellar Live with Roger Sayer.
The community comes together at our annual Cathedral Christmas Fair, with seasonal stalls and treats, followed by Carols on the Green, now in its sixth year, with brass band music and mulled wine. Alongside this, the Love Southsea Christmas Gift Market showcases unique gifts and creations from local makers and artists, celebrating small businesses and the creativity of the community during the festive season.
